The Benefits of a Wedge Downspout Screen

Any veteran homeowner knows that it is important to keep track of the seasons, fall and winter particularly. You remind yourself of the seasons, because one of biggest extra costs new homeowners rarely expect to deal with is that of roof repair. Roof problems are usually attributed to gutter problems. Leaves and debris clogging a traditional gutter in fall, can become the greatest nightmare when the snow piles up in winter.
The biggest known catastrophes are roof cave ins, tilting, roof warping, and erosion from downpour, around the foundation and other important areas. Do it yourselfers may have installed downspout additives, already. These come in a variety of types: a dripper flipper, a splash box, a flexible elbow, a strainer, a cap, or a wedge. Some choose to use a combination of products to ease though the seasons, while others may even make their own devices. It is important to keep your particular home set-up in mind, as well as your budget.
While some products like the flipper or elbow redirect water flow and a splash box will help ease the foundation erosion at the point of exit, a simple wedge downspout screen will work wonders for the lazy and overactive alike; with or without a contractor for installation. A wedge downspout screen sits on the corner of the gutter and downspout; this is known as the roof valley. The wedge works to either push debris up and away from the downspouts entry point, or as a catching mesh system.
The ultimate purpose is to prevent clogging by using the force of the rushing water as leverage. When a storm hits you, want your downspouts to be clear of debris; allowing easy flow-through and passage for water unhindered. Now for the negative, a wedge downspout screen only works on debris cleanup, not for winter ice that may build up. A wedge downspout screen is best used in combination with heater cables or a heated cap, on a standard gutter guard.
